CAMERON D. RASMUSSEN & TRACY A. RASMUSSEN, Petitioners v. COMMISSIONER OF INTERNAL REVENUE, Respondent


ORDER

Mark V. Holmes Judge

This case was on the Court's September 12, 2022 trial calendar for San Francisco, California. It is all about substantiation and we continued it to enable petitioners to try to settle with IRS Appeals. They recently reported some, albeit slow, progress and asked to have the case assigned a trial date to give the Appeals Officer a special incentive to attend to this case. There has, however, been enough progress for it to be more reasonable to keep the case on the status-report track. For now. It is therefore

ORDERED that on or before December 14, 2022 the parties shall submit settlement documents or petitioners shall file a status report describing their progress at IRS Appeals toward settlement or a narrowing of the issues to be tried.
